when elephants fight, it is the grass that suffers
African proverb, meaning that the weak get hurt in conflicts between the powerful.

1936 New York Times 26 Mar. (online) As citizens of a country whose fate depends on the policies and changing moods of powerful neighbours, Belgians quote frequently these days a proverb learned in the Congo: ‘When elephants fight it is the grass that suffers.’

1986 New York Times 23 Nov. (online) ‘Angolans say “When two elephants fight, it is the grass that suffers,” ’ an aide worker here commented.

2003 Journal of Literacy Research Spring (online) ‘When elephants fight, only the grass gets trampled.’ This African proverb is used regularly to describe..officials and leaders whose disputes and divisions end up hurting innocent..people.
